28.2 Modes of operation
The LPIT module supports the chip modes described in the following table.
Table 28-1. Chip modes supported by the LPIT module
Chip mode
LPIT Operation
Run
Normal operation
Stop/Wait
Can continue operating provided the Doze Enable bit (MCR[DOZE_EN]) is set and
the LPIT is using an external or internal clock source which remains operating
during stop/wait modes.
Low Leakage Stop
The Doze Enable (MCR[DOZE_EN]) bit is ignored and the LPIT will be disabled for
the duration of low leakage mode.
Debug
Can continue operating provided the Debug Enable bit (MCR[DBG_EN]) is set.
